Q: The lifts are down this weekend — how do I get upstairs on night shift?

Yep, the lifts at Dunmere House are out Saturday night for the winch refit, so it's the north stairwell for everyone. Badge through the stairwell door as usual, and don't wedge it open, please. If your badge won't read, punch in the backup stair code.

door code, tajof-kageg: bdg-QVDCE-3

### CI note: Transcoding farm timeouts on the Greymoor runners

The Vellatine transcoding farm intermittently fails CI when 4K test clips exceed the ten-minute stage budget. Root cause: the Greymoor runner pool shares GPU slots, and contention from the preview-thumbnail job starves long encodes. Workaround in place: long clips now pin to the dedicated queue, and the thumbnail job yields after each segment. If timeouts return, check queue pinning first, not the codec flags. The build token for the known-good configuration follows below.

pipeline stamp: htk3_089

# Service Accounts: String Extraction

The `extract-i18n` script pulls translatable strings from all Bramblewick repos and pushes them to the Glossa service. It runs under the `i18n-extractor` service account. Do not run it under your personal account; Glossa rate-limits individual users aggressively. The account has write access to the staging catalog only. Set the token in your shell before invoking the script. The current staging token is below.

API key for kahap-kafog: zpat15_6qzxZ7YR8aDwjmp